Well, here goes. You should hire a pro photographer to shoot your wedding, because as a pro, I …
- have a vested interest in doing a fantastic job – my livelihood relies on it
- won’t spend the time visiting with guests – I’ll be there to work
- use professional equipment and professional photo labs
- will have backup equipment in case something fails
- will have a backup pro photographer in an extreme emergency
- have experience shooting weddings and working with the flow of the day
- will anticipate candid moments and capture them
- provide you with a beautiful finished product – a press-printed book telling your wedding story through photos and words
